Books 197-201
197. Faith Hunter, Death's Rival. Roc, 2012.
Fun violent urban fantasy.
198-199. Sharon Shinn, The Shape of Desire and Still Life With Shapeshifter. Ace, 2013.
Not exactly interesting romance with minimal point to the fantastic content.
200. Libby McGugan, Eidolon. Solaris, 2013.
Reviewed for Vector. Oy, how boring and irritating was this book.
201. Michelle Sagara, Touch. DAW, 2014. ARC courtesy of DAW.
An excellent sequel to the excellent Silence. I should be reviewing it for Tor.com shortly.
